We have seen Frankie Maneiro and Mickey Maguire playing with Eliza Neals, and we have seen Frankie (sometimes with Mickey) livestreaming during COVID, but we have never seen them live with the Blues Express. The CD release party for their first album, "Young Man's Blues", at the Bull Run was the perfect opportunity.
The Blues Express consists of Frankie on lead guitar and lead vocals, Mickey on bass and vocals, and drummer Harrison Foti.
We got seats at the front center table. Ronnie Earl was in the audience. Frankie Boy and The
Blues Express put on a great show lasting over two hours. They paid great tribute to their friend and mentor, the late Luther "Guitar Junior" Johnson, an alum of Muddy Waters' band, playing a variety of his songs along with some originals. Frankie holds his own as a frontman, and had the audience hanging on every note.
Friends sat in with them, including Dylan Schouten, Matt Swanton and Ken Edelman from the Matt Swanton Band, and John Brauchler from One Dime Band.
We were blown away by drummer Harrison Foti, who did an amazing percussion solo. He even came over to our table and played on the beer glasses and tip trays.
